The Capybara's Vegetarian Feast

Capybaras roam in the lush grasslands of South America, where they indulge in a diverse vegetarian lifestyle. Their strong teeth are perfectly adapted to munching on various plants.

A typical capybara's dinner might include stems, as well as vegetables. They even sometimes eat watery plants if they stumble upon them near their favorite pools.

This substantial herbal diet provides capybaras with the energy they need to thrive in their challenging habitat.

A Guide to Balanced Animal Diets

Ensuring your animal companion receives a balanced diet is crucial for their overall health and well-being. Just like humans, animals require a variety of minerals to thrive. A comprehensive diet should include the right amounts of protein, fats, carbohydrates, and vital components. Understanding your animal's specific needs, based on their species, age, activity level, and health condition, is essential in crafting a suitable dietary plan.

  • Speak with your veterinarian for personalized advice on the best diet for your animal.
  • Read food labels carefully and choose products that meet AAFCO (Association of American Feed Control Officials) standards.
  • Offer a variety of meals to ensure a diverse intake of nutrients.
  • Provide fresh water at all times.

By following these guidelines, you can help your animal enjoy a long, healthy life fueled by a balanced diet.
